黑狐家游戏

论述数据挖掘的基本过程,数据挖掘技术概述及案例分析

欧气 0 0

本文目录导读:

论述数据挖掘的基本过程,数据挖掘技术概述及案例分析

图片来源于网络,如有侵权联系删除

  1. 数据挖掘的基本过程
  2. 案例分析

随着信息技术的飞速发展,大数据已成为当今时代的重要特征,数据挖掘作为从海量数据中提取有价值信息的关键技术,越来越受到广泛关注,本文将从数据挖掘的基本过程入手,结合实际案例,对数据挖掘技术进行概述。

数据挖掘的基本过程

1、数据预处理

数据预处理是数据挖掘的第一步,其主要目的是对原始数据进行清洗、整合、转换等操作,提高数据质量,数据预处理主要包括以下几个方面:

(1)数据清洗:删除重复数据、处理缺失值、纠正错误数据等。

(2)数据整合:将不同来源、不同格式的数据合并成一个统一的数据集。

(3)数据转换:将数据转换为适合挖掘算法的格式,如将分类数据转换为数值型数据。

2、特征选择

特征选择是从原始数据中筛选出对挖掘任务有用的特征,以降低数据维度,提高挖掘效率,特征选择方法主要包括以下几种:

(1)过滤法:根据特征与目标变量之间的相关性进行筛选。

(2)包装法:将特征选择作为挖掘算法的一部分,通过算法运行结果进行特征选择。

(3)嵌入式法:在特征选择过程中,逐步加入特征,并根据模型性能进行筛选。

3、模型建立

模型建立是数据挖掘的核心步骤,通过选择合适的算法对数据进行分析,提取有价值的信息,常见的模型建立方法有:

(1)分类算法:如决策树、支持向量机、朴素贝叶斯等。

论述数据挖掘的基本过程,数据挖掘技术概述及案例分析

图片来源于网络,如有侵权联系删除

(2)聚类算法:如K-means、层次聚类等。

(3)关联规则挖掘:如Apriori算法、FP-growth算法等。

4、模型评估

模型评估是对建立的模型进行性能测试,以验证其有效性,常见的评估指标有:

(1)准确率:预测正确的样本数与总样本数的比值。

(2)召回率:预测正确的样本数与实际正样本数的比值。

(3)F1值:准确率和召回率的调和平均数。

5、模型优化

模型优化是根据评估结果对模型进行调整,以提高模型性能,优化方法主要包括以下几种:

(1)参数调整:调整模型参数,如决策树中的叶节点最小样本数等。

(2)算法改进:改进挖掘算法,如使用更先进的分类算法。

案例分析

1、零售业客户细分

某大型零售企业希望通过数据挖掘技术对其客户进行细分,以便更好地进行市场定位和营销策略制定,具体步骤如下:

(1)数据预处理:对销售数据、客户信息等原始数据进行清洗、整合。

论述数据挖掘的基本过程,数据挖掘技术概述及案例分析

图片来源于网络,如有侵权联系删除

(2)特征选择:根据业务需求,选择年龄、性别、消费金额、购买频率等特征。

(3)模型建立:采用K-means聚类算法对客户进行细分。

(4)模型评估:根据细分结果,评估模型性能。

(5)模型优化:根据评估结果,调整聚类算法参数,提高模型性能。

2、金融业欺诈检测

某金融机构希望通过数据挖掘技术对交易数据进行挖掘,以识别潜在的欺诈行为,具体步骤如下:

(1)数据预处理:对交易数据、客户信息等原始数据进行清洗、整合。

(2)特征选择:根据业务需求,选择交易金额、交易时间、交易频率等特征。

(3)模型建立:采用支持向量机(SVM)算法对欺诈行为进行预测。

(4)模型评估:根据预测结果,评估模型性能。

(5)模型优化:根据评估结果,调整SVM算法参数,提高模型性能。

数据挖掘技术在各个领域都得到了广泛应用,通过对其基本过程的了解和案例分析,我们可以更好地掌握数据挖掘技术,在今后的工作中,应不断优化数据挖掘算法,提高模型性能,为我国大数据产业发展贡献力量。

标签: #论述数据挖掘技术并举例说明

黑狐家游戏
  • 评论列表

留言评论